Day 3: Gorilla Trekking in Rwanda and Cultural Experience
After an early breakfast, proceed to Kinigi Park Headquarters for a briefing on gorilla trekking. You will then be allocated a gorilla family and begin your trek into the forest. The experience may take 2 to 6 hours depending on gorilla movements. Once found, you will spend one hour with the gorillas. In the evening, visit the Iby’Iwacu Cultural Village for traditional performances and cultural experiences. Dinner and overnight at your lodge.

Day 5: Gorilla Trekking in Bwindi Impenetrable National Park
After breakfast, proceed to the park headquarters for briefing before starting your gorilla trekking adventure. Trekking may take 2 to 6 hours depending on the location of the gorillas. You will spend one hour observing them once found. After the trek, return to the lodge and relax for the rest of the day.

Day 6: Transfer to Queen Elizabeth National Park via Ishasha Sector
After breakfast, transfer to Queen Elizabeth National Park via the Ishasha sector, famous for tree-climbing lions. Enjoy a game drive en route before continuing to the northern section of the park. Arrive in the evening, check in, dinner, and overnight.

Day 7: Game Drive and Kazinga Channel Boat Cruise
Start the day with an early morning game drive in Kasenyi plains where you may see lions, elephants, buffaloes, antelopes, and more. After lunch, enjoy a boat cruise along the Kazinga Channel, known for large populations of hippos, crocodiles, and rich birdlife. Return to the lodge for dinner and overnight.

Day 11: Game Drive and Boat Cruise in Murchison Falls National Park
Start early with a morning game drive to spot elephants, lions, giraffes, buffaloes, and antelopes. After lunch, enjoy a boat cruise along the Victoria Nile to the base of Murchison Falls, observing hippos, crocodiles, and birds. Return to the lodge for dinner and overnight.
